I am looking to monitor self hosted services that can send notifications to Telegram. Are there any web service monitoring solutions that can be installed on Windows and not installed using Docker?
I checked through awesome-selfhosted and awesome-sysadmin repos and couldn’t find one. All the ones I saw were either for Linux or container based.
EDIT: For anyone that comes across this, here is how I resolved this. Thanks to u/dotmatrix for suggesting healthchecks.io
ps1
extension$hc= "https://hc-ping.com/<blahblahblah>"
$url = "https://website.com/"
$response = curl $url
if ($response.StatusCode -eq 200) {
curl $hc
} else {
curl $hc/fail
}
